Are you afraid of inhaling dust and the noise? Your videos are helpful!
Thanks for the nice comment! If you're using a good water flow, you don't really have to worry about dust. Water is super important not only for keeping the diamonds cool, but keeping dust under control too. The machines surprisingly quiet, except for the rough grit first step for the shaping.
